Luxe Fabrics: Matter on New Year's Eve

Fabric matters more than people admit. On new year's eve, cheap fabrics show fast. Luxe fabrics elevate even simple dresses. They affect movement, shine, and comfort throughout the night.
Satin is smooth and flattering. Velvet feels rich and cozy. Faux leather adds edge. These materials hold structure and reflect light beautifully. Wearing luxe fabrics ensures your dress looks expensive and well-thought-out.
I always tell shoppers to touch the dress. Feel how it moves. If it feels good on your skin, it will look good at midnight. Fabric choice makes a difference in confidence, comfort, and the overall aesthetic.
Necklines and Sleeves : Change the Whole Look

Necklines define the vibe of your dress. A cowl neck feels soft and romantic. A mock neck feels sleek and modern. Strapless styles feel bold and confident. They set the tone for the entire outfit.
Long sleeve dresses are perfect for the holiday season. They add elegance and comfort. One shoulder designs add drama without trying too hard. Sleeve choices can transform a simple dress into a statement.
When you choose a neckline, think balance. If the dress sparkles, keep the shape clean. If the fabric is simple, add a bold cut. Proper combination of neckline and sleeves creates a visually stunning outfit.

Style Accessories — Without Overdoing It

Accessories should support the dress, not fight it. Statement earrings are enough for most new year's eve outfits. Choosing carefully avoids a cluttered or overwhelming look.
Choose a sleek clutch that matches your shoes. Gold silver tones work well with most dresses. Avoid bulky bags on party night. The right accessories elevate your look without stealing attention from the dress.
Remember this rule. If the dress sparkles, keep accessories simple. If the dress is clean, add shine through jewelry. Thoughtful accessories bring harmony to your outfit.
